Cysts All teeth form within a sack, which can sometimes expand like a balloon. This is called a cyst. The cyst can become larger with time and cause problems. The size of the cyst determines its detectability. Smaller cysts, usually less than 2cm in diameter, can be symptomless, so they cannot be detected without an X-ray.
